How It Works

When an asset is uploaded, the AI model identifies key features like objects, people, colors, or places. It uses its training data (millions of images it’s learned from) to recognize these elements. Based on this analysis, Lytho recommends a description that is a contextual match.


Lytho's AI model is pre-trained. We will not use customer data to further train the model. 




Using AI Description Generation

Select an asset, from the Asset Manager or Waiting Room, and navigate to the GENERAL tab.


Within the Asset Manager, you can select the asset in two ways. The first option is by clicking the circle in the top-left corner of the image, which opens the asset menu in the bottom-right. 




The second option is by clicking the center of the image to open a larger preview. Select All Details to access the GENERAL tab.




Within the GENERAL tab, click Generate description. AI will automatically create a description that aligns with WCAG AA 2.2 accessibility standards.




Once the asset description is generated, review it and either keep it as-is or edit it to better match your brand voice or provide additional context. Be sure to save your changes by selecting the checkmark icon.




File Types Supported

File types will impact the availability of AI Descriptions: 

  • Supported: JPG, PNG, HEIC, webp, INDD, PDF, PPT
  • Not supported at this time: Audio, video and vector assets
